Who knew that Indian-pizza fusion would be so amazing?! I was dubious about pizza with Indian toppings and only came here because the Thai restaurant that was next door closed but was so glad that I ended up coming here-- it's one of the best fusion concepts I've ever had. The small palak paneer pizza was more than enough for two. The pizza was covered with small cubes of paneer and topped with sauce, pizza cheese, onion and pepper (we asked to skip the ginger), which justified the price of premium pizza. The toppings go so well together with the delicious pizza crust. "Curry pizza" is now on my list of favorite pizzas! The only downside is that I missed the "hot & spicy" note on their pizza boxes and was not prepared for the spicy bites. Not all bites were spicy, but my mouth was definitely burning during the bites that were. Next time I'll ask to skip the peppers as well. Thank goodness for the mango lassi. Pros: Easy parking in lot, quick prep time, delicious crust, satisfy your Indian and pizza cravings in one meal! Cons: Unexpectedly spicy bites, limited seating, best eaten the first day as crust gets tough the next day
